Unlike painting or wallpaper, WPC treatments are baked into the material at the factory. Think of it like ceramic glazing—but for modern composite walls. That means your finish won't chip or peel when you bump furniture against it. Plus, these treatments are designed to age gracefully, developing character rather than showing wear.
Matte finish is the cozy sweater of wall treatments. It absorbs light instead of reflecting it, creating that soft, welcoming vibe you feel in high-end restaurants and boutique hotels. What makes it special? Tiny texture particles diffusing light rays evenly across the surface.

Gloss finishes aren't just shiny—they're light magicians. By reflecting up to 90% of ambient light, they literally make spaces feel larger. The secret? Multiple resin coating layers polished to mirror smoothness during manufacturing.

Brushed finishes tell stories. Created with rotating steel brushes that etch micro-grooves into the surface, each directional stroke creates unique light patterns. It's like wood grain reimagined for contemporary spaces.

Embossing adds physical depth—literally. Using heated steel rollers that press patterns into softened panels, it creates 3D relief textures ranging from subtle geometrics to dramatic stone replicas.

| Treatment Type | Visual Impact | Maintenance Level | Light Effect |
|---|---|---|---|
| Matte | Subtle sophistication | Low | Light absorption |
| Glossy | Modern luxury | Medium | Reflective |
| Brushed | Textural interest | Low | Directional highlights |
| Embossed | Architectural depth | Medium | Shadow play |
These finishes do more than look pretty—they're functional superheroes. Consider Matte finishes in high-traffic hallways that hide scuffs from active kids and pets. Or glossy panels in kitchens creating the illusion of space while resisting tomato sauce splatters. Brushed textures provide subtle grip on stair risers, while deep embossing hides minor wall imperfections in renovation projects.
Properly finished WPC panels contribute greatly to sustainable architecture too. The protective layers block UV rays that cause fading, extending the panel's lifecycle. Combined with the recycled wood fibers already in WPC materials, this creates remarkable eco-efficiency.
